South Florida real estate broker George Pino declined to testify Wednesday afternoon during his trial, where he is facing two felony charges over a Biscayne Bay boat crash that killed a 17-year-old girl. “I do not wish to testify,” Pino told Miami-Dade Circuit Court Judge Marisa Tinkler Mendez. Shortly after Pino turned down the chance to testify, the defense rested its case. The jury is expected to return to court on Monday for closing statements. Pino, 54, is on trial on charges of manslaughter and vessel homicide in the Sept. 4, 2022, boat crash in Biscayne Bay. Go to Herald.com for the full report.
